Pictures: Release of endangered Florida grasshopper sparrows marks milestone
Critically-endangered Florida grasshopper sparrows are released on the prairie at Avon Park Air Force Range, Tuesday, July 16, 2024. The 1,000th bird of the rare species raised in captivity was a part of the release by biologists at the air base 60 miles south of Orlando. ©2024 Orlando Sentinel. Visit orlandosentinel.com. Now You Know: Estero Island beach nourishment; ‘Brews for the Birds’
The Estero Island Beach Nourishment and Hurricane Recovery Project got underway July 8. The project plans to dredge approximately 950,000 cubic yards of sand from a nearshore borrow in the Gulf of Mexico at Fort Myers Beach. Florida State Guard prepares to serve in the event of a hurricane
The Florida State Guard (FSG) recently completed its first annual training since Gov. Ron DeSantis reactivated the agency in June 2022. During the 14-day mission rehearsal exercise, soldiers underwent a series of rigorous simulations to test their emergency response proficiencies in the aftermath of a catastrophic hurricane with multi-county impacts.
